This week on Doom & Daisies, we're discussing new horror movie releases, Spencer Pratt's mayoral ambitions (and how, despite being a bleeding-heart liberal, Laurel somehow can't help but like him), Valerie's baffling insistence that she's a Broadway fan despite never having seen Dexter, and the undeniable fact that all roads lead back to Michael C. Hall. Which only raises more questions considering she likes Six Feet Under…a lot. Because apparently we can't help ourselves, we also find our way back to The Lost Boys yet again. Valerie remains fully committed to the idea that turning it into a musical is inspired genius, while Laurel considers the entire concept absolute slander against a perfectly made film. The never-ending debate continues and at this point, it may be less of a discussion and more of a blood feud (see what we did there). We also dive (and again) into the story that has captured so many people's attention: the woman who walked into the ocean in Hilton Head. Who was she? What do we actually know about the case? We'll talk through the facts, the theories, and the heartbreaking reality that behind every headline is a person whose life mattered. As always, we approach these conversations with curiosity, compassion, and the understanding that it's okay to hold space for both humor and humanity.
